OCC Child Care & Support Services Management Associate’s Program

Of the 32 students who earned an associate's degree in Child Care & Support Services Management from OCC in 2020-2021, 3% were men and 97% were women.

undefined

The majority of associate's degree recipients in this major at OCC are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 69% of students fell into this category.
